什么是VXLAN?為什么需要VXLAN?
VXLAN(Virtual Extensible LAN)是一種網絡虛擬化技術,用于擴展虛擬局域網(VLAN)的規模。它是一種將虛擬機和虛擬網絡擴展到物理網絡的Overlay網絡解決方案。
傳統的VLAN技術將網絡劃分為多個邏輯區域,每個區域都有獨立的VLAN標識。然而,VLAN有一些局限性。首先,VLAN只支持4096個唯一的VLAN標識,限制了大規模虛擬化環境中的擴展性。其次,VLAN的跨子網功能有限,在跨越無關子網的情況下無法提供隔離和通信。最后,現有的VLAN技術需要在整個網絡中維護一致的VLAN信息,給網絡管理帶來一定的復雜性。
VXLAN通過引入Overlay網絡的概念來解決這些問題。它通過在物理網絡上創建一個邏輯網絡,將虛擬機的通信流量封裝在額外的UDP/IP頭中,實現虛擬機之間的通信和接入物理網絡的互通。
那么為什么需要VXLAN呢?以下是幾個主要的原因:
1. 擴展性:VXLAN可以為虛擬化環境帶來更大的可操作性。傳統VLAN只支持4096個標識,而VXLAN標識可以達到16777216個,滿足了大規模數據中心的需求。
2. 跨子網通信:VXLAN可以在不同的子網中提供隔離和通信的功能。通過封裝虛擬機數據包,VXLAN可以在物理網絡中建立邏輯連接,使得虛擬機能夠跨越子網進行通信。
3. 靈活的網絡部署:VXLAN可以將虛擬機和網絡解耦。虛擬機可以在不同的物理主機上運行,而不需要根據物理網絡的拓撲進行調整。這為數據中心的容錯和遷移帶來了更大的靈活性。
4. 隔離性和安全性:VXLAN可以提供虛擬網絡之間的隔離。每個VXLAN網絡都有一個唯一的標識符,虛擬機只能與自己所屬的VXLAN網絡中的其他虛擬機進行通信,增加了網絡的安全性。
盡管VXLAN提供了許多優勢,但也存在一些挑戰。首先,VXLAN需要在網絡中部署控制平面,以確保虛擬機能夠找到正確的Tunnel Endpoint。其次,VXLAN增加了虛擬機數據包的大小,可能對物理網絡帶寬和性能產生一定的影響。
總結起來,VXLAN是一種解決傳統VLAN限制的網絡虛擬化技術。它通過Overlay網絡的方式,擴展了VLAN的規模,提供了跨子網通信的能力,并增加了網絡部署的靈活性和安全性。
-
虛擬機
+關注
關注
1文章
966瀏覽量
29267 -
VxLAN
+關注
關注
0文章
24瀏覽量
4005
發布評論請先 登錄
解構Gartner報告:企業如何借力SONiC實現網絡架構成本優化

VXLAN與VLAN的區別:從原理到應用的全面解析

芯片封裝需要進行哪些仿真?

嵌入式學習-飛凌嵌入式ElfBoard ELF 1板卡-Linux內核移植之Kconfig介紹
飛凌嵌入式ElfBoard ELF 1板卡-Linux內核移植之Kconfig介紹
藍橋杯物聯網需要安裝哪些軟件?

一文看懂VLAN和VXLAN

塑封芯片多大才需要點膠加固保護?

網線那幾根線不需要
智能駕駛需要怎樣的ISP?
國產網絡技術新飛躍:信而泰10G多速率光電組合TSN網絡測試模塊

評論